Casa Blanca is a small community located in the Gila River Indian Community in Arizona. It is situated about 30 miles south of Phoenix and is home to approximately 1,100 residents. The community is rich in history and culture, offering a unique glimpse into the traditions of the Gila River Indian Community.

Casa Blanca is known for its stunning desert landscapes, with the Sonoran Desert serving as a backdrop to the community. The area is characterized by its rugged terrain, with towering saguaro cacti and rocky outcrops dotting the landscape. The Gila River, which runs through the community, provides a source of water and sustenance for the local flora and fauna, adding to the natural beauty of Casa Blanca.

The Gila River Indian Community has a long and storied history, with a strong connection to the land and a deep respect for tradition. Casa Blanca is no exception, with a rich cultural heritage that is evident in the community’s architecture, art, and traditions. The community is home to the Casa Blanca Museum and Archaeological Park, which showcases the history and culture of the Gila River Indian Community through exhibits, artifacts, and interactive displays.

The residents of Casa Blanca are known for their hospitality and warmth, with a strong sense of community and pride in their heritage. Traditional events such as the annual Feast of St. Francis, held in October, and the traditional O’odham Tash, a celebration of the Akimel O’otham culture, bring the community together to honor their traditions and celebrate their heritage.

In addition to its cultural richness, Casa Blanca offers a range of outdoor activities for nature enthusiasts. The nearby Estrella Mountain Regional Park provides opportunities for hiking, bird-watching, and photography, while the Gila River offers fishing and boating opportunities for outdoor enthusiasts.

Overall, Casa Blanca is a community rich in culture, history, and natural beauty. Visitors to this unique Arizona destination will find a warm and welcoming community with a strong connection to its heritage and a deep respect for the land.
